Comments about Crank Brothers Egg Beater C Pedals - Grey:
Been using a pair of these on my road/commuter bike for the past few months or so. At first I was a little skeptical since these are touted as being for mountain bikes, however, after speaking to a helpful CSR on these I gave it a go - never looked back. Pedals are extremely easy to clip in and the unclipping is a snap. Pedals are extremely light as well. The only thing I've noticed is after a minor spill, the left pedal seems to have a little play in the springs. Other than that, great pedals.

Comments about Crank Brothers Egg Beater C Pedals - Grey:
Great product, but after a while the spring-loaded part of the pedal ended up with alot of side-to-side play.
While pedaling under light to pressure they developed a click-per-revolution on both sides. What an ordeal to chase down where it was coming from.. When I realized it was the cranky bros. I was disappointed because they are so easy to use. Upgraded to speedplays... a bit more work to enter, but more pedal power....

Comments about Crank Brothers Egg Beater C Pedals - Grey:
I wanted to move to clip-on pedals for both my mtb and rdb, and have never used a clip-on before. After reading reviews, these looked to be the best for mtb. I wanted to use the same style clips for both bikes, so I got the candys for my road bike. I can't imagin any clip-on system being easier to use. I clipped into the egg beaters on first try every time - both feet! The candys are a little more challenging, but he expanded platform will provide better support for longer rides on the road bike. Awesome stuff!
